Decentralized Workforces Are Now The Norm

One of the most important changes that employers will need to consider in this digital age is that many employees would prefer working remotely rather than the usual traditional workplace setup. In fact, recent surveys have shown that most professional employees prefer remote work rather than working at the office.

This “informal” way of working has become even more popular. This is a great way of engaging employees, especially when they can work at their own leisure and without the formalities of work.

Gamifying the Experience

Last but not least, one of the best ways of getting productivity up and engaging your employees is through gamification. Many corporations have thrown this term around in the past few years. Basically, making your organization feel and function like a game will engage employees to produce more results.

Essentially, this means having programs in place that can be applied to gauging the performance of employees and teams. Usually, employees performing well will have rewards, depending on their “scores” for tests and activities.
